Ok so We have the possibility of rain sunday......

Few things to consider before we cry off indoors, I don't enjoy cleaning a dirty car like most of you before I get flamed!!


1) We have tyres specially designed to run in the wet ( most people have them)
2) Most cars are well sealed with under trays and adding bluetac should be fine
3) This is a feeder series to nationals which runs wet /raining meetings
4) There are guidelines in place how to run a meeting in bad weather from our governing body
5) So come the winter indoor series should we start running outdoors if its dry as that would be inline with a decision to go indoors for our outdoors lol
6) Cobra ran in the rain last year and unless its dangerous for marshelling duty / or accessing the rostrum then getting dirty cars should not be a deciding factor!
7) Our series has different track surfaces , grip levels and features and I see wet weather as a different challenge also not a problem!
